1958 Ford Fairlane 500 Sunliner Convertible - Restored.
This car is almost too nice to drive and should be in a museum or collection but does drive nicely.
Beautiful Turquoise & Black two-tone paint in 2 part Urethane paint.
This has the 332 Interceptor 4V engine which is correct but not numbers matching to the car & Cruise-o-matic transmission.
Here are some of the parts that have been replaced:
-All new interior, carpet, door panels, kick panels seat covers etc.
-Power brake booster & master cylinder
-Brake rotors calipers, wheel cylinders & shoes
-Electric windshield wiper motor
-Alternator
-New G78-14 Wide White Wall Coker Tires (5)
-New trunk mat
-Power steering pump
-Power Steering control valve & slave cylinder
-Gas tank & sending unit
-NOS clock (quit working)
-Ignition lock & door locks
-Sun visors
-Side & Quarter glass
-Convertible Top & Boot
-Front & rear shocks
-Exhaust system including mufflers

Ford EcoBoost V6 hits the dyno before hitting the track
Wed, 02 Oct 2013Ford Racing just unveiled the Riley Daytona Prototype that will make its racing in the United SportsCar Racing Championship Rolex 24 at Daytona in January, and now it has released a video showing development of twin-turbo 3.5-liter EcoBoost V6 that powers the car. Using the same block and heads that can be found on a production Ford Taurus SHO, this new racecar benefits from the collaboration between Ford Racing and Ford powertrain engineers.
While we still don't know what kind of power this engine is putting out, it has definitely gotten a workout at Ford's 17G dyno. This area deep within Ford allows the automaker's racing program to work hand-in-hand with production engine programs, which can be a benefit to racing operations and production cars alike. Scroll down to hear a few people from Ford talk about the crosspollination between its racing and engine teams and watch the EcoBoost get red hot on the dyno.
Daimler consulting with Ford about 3-cylinder engines
Mon, 27 May 2013Soon enough, Ford will offer its 1.0-liter EcoBoost three-cylinder engine under the hood of the Fiesta here in the United States, building on the success of the small powerplant overseas. In fact, this success has caused other automakers to take notice, and according to Automotive News Europe, Daimler is now talking to Ford about this engine for use in its own products.
In other markets, Ford offers the 1.0-liter mill under the hood of the Focus (we had the chance to sample this package on our home turf), as well as the B-Max MPV. For this new collaboration, Daimler would use the turbo-three in the next-generation Smart ForTwo, as well as the Renault Twingo, which the German automaker will be collaborating on as part of its alliance with Renault-Nissan. Speaking to AN, a Mercedes-Benz engineer called the 1.0-liter mill an "interesting and impressive engine."
In exchange for details about the EcoBoost inline-three, Daimler will supply Ford with information regarding its Euro6 stratified lean-burn gasoline engine, which is found in the new E-Class sedan.
NHTSA closes Ford F-Series Super Duty steering probe without recall
Wed, 05 Feb 2014The National Highway Traffic Safety Administration's investigation into 2008 Ford F-250 and F-350 Super Duty pickups, which was originally opened last year, has now ended without a recall. NHTSA was looking into steering failures on some 336,000 trucks.
The issue rested with the steering gear - NHTSA received five complaints of failures - which was redesigned in 2005. According to the report on the matter, investigators "found evidence of broken sector shaft gear teeth and piston damage consistent with incidents of single event overload."
NHTSA investigators, however, "found no evidence of fatigue or material property defects in any of the fractures. Analysis of complaint rates by vehicle build month showed no patterns indicating potential manufacturing quality issues and no difference before and after Ford introduced design changes to the input shaft and sector shaft seals in July 2007 to address potential leak concerns," according to the report, obtained by The Detroit News.
